The External Penalty Function Method for Optimization Design of Reinforced Concrete Underground Penstock

Wang Yingjun, Sun Mingqing

Open publisher page 4 citations

Abstract

The external penalty function methods transform the basic optimization problem into alternative formulations such that numerical solutions are sought by solving a sequence of unconstrained minimization problem. This paper uses the external penalty function method to solve constrained optimal control problems for optimization design of underground reinforced concrete penstock. Through establishing the cost of construction of underground penstock as objective function and strength, stability and deformation as constrain conditions, hence we have solved the minimum cost constrained optimal control problems and gained the minimum cost. Due to the optimized design, the rate of reinforcement rebar decreased 15%.
